Compare 10/27 and 45/10
1st number: 10/27, 2nd number: 4 5/10
10/27 is smaller than 45/10
Steps for comparing f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 27 and 10 is 270
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 270 - For the 1st fraction, since 27 × 10 = 270,
10/27 = 10 × 10/27 × 10 = 100/270 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 10 × 27 = 270,
45/10 = 45 × 27/10 × 27 = 1215/270 - Since the denominators are now the same, the fraction with the bigger numerator is the greater fraction
- 100/270 < 1215/270 or 10/27 < 45/10
